Job Description:


The Transportation business line of AECOM is actively seeking a creative, highly talented junior to intermediate civil technician for the Regina office.

The appropriately qualified applicant will be able to demonstrate the following:


  • Report to the Saskatchewan Transpiration Lead, provide engineering and technical support.
  • Provide assistance to Transportation disciplines (Roads, Rail, Structures) as project needs dictate.
  • Manage and perform field survey work including complete topographic survey requirements for roadways, culvert designs, and other construction projects. Preparing and communicating field notes, sketches, checklists, and digital data per required formats to support Project Managers.
  • Prepare conceptual and detailed design drawings that meets client and AECOM quality standards.
  • Prepare computer 3D and 2D models that can be used to generate plans, profiles, cross sections, and quantities.
  • Review field submissions to verify consistency with the approved construction drawings, and assisting with answering RFIs.
  • Periodically assist with field work, including surveying, soil testing, site reconnaissance, and construction management.

Qualifications:


  • Minimum Requirements:
  • Technical Diploma (Civil Background).
  • 2+ years of civil design experience.
  • Valid class 5 driver's license.
  • Preferred Qualifications:
  • 4+ years transportation materials testing experience.
  • Experience developing design basis memorandums, technical specifications and contract documents.
  • Project Management Experience
  • Proficient with Microsoft Office with experience in AUTOCAD Civil 3D
  • Experience in soil testing including sieve analysis, proctor, Atterberg limits, unconfined pressure tests and nuclear density testing.
  • Soil and water sampling using drilling and piezometers.
  • Team player who is willing to take ownership of assigned work with ability to establish and meet deadlines consistently.
  • Willingness for occasional field work and travel.
